Mangalore : The Bharatiya Janata Party has fielded  sitting MP  Nalin Kumar Kateel for a second term from Dakshina Kannada Lok Sabha constituency. The party has won in the Dakshina Kannada Lok Sabha constituency consecutively for six times — in 1991, 1996, 1998, 1999, 2004 and 2009 elections.

Kateel who is portrayed to be a grassroots worker, made it to the Lok Sabha in 2009 by defeating Congress heavy weight B Janardhana Poojary  by a margin of 40,420 votes.He asserts that an election is not a fight between two individuals but two parties.

On the other hand although there were speculations that few party members were  unhappy over his candidature,  Kateel  puts an end to the rumours stating it was nothing more than anecdotes and the party has no indication of any change in the candidature.
